THESE are some of the captivating images taken recently by members of Greenock Camera Club.
Campbell Skinner, the club secretary, took photographs of the naval boats which were on the Clyde as part of the Joint Warrior drill which was coordinated from HM Clyde Naval Base.
Fellow amateur photographer James Lindley also captured some eye catching shots of a waterfall while Gary Bradley took a stunning shot of the stars in the sky above Loch Thom.
The club meets again tomorrow night (Thursday October 20) at Greenock Cricket Club at 7.30pm.
At the meeting, David Ritchie of Milngavie and Bearsden Camera Club will talk about transport, general interest subjects and his view of our local area.
Amateur photographers of all abilities are invited to bring along their cameras and some pictures.
